Form 4: Aspen Technology SVP Christopher Stagno Reports Stock Transaction
SEC Form 4 Filing
Christopher Stagno, SVP, Interim CFO & CAO of Aspen Technology, Inc., reports the withholding of 103 common stock shares to cover tax obligations.
Summary
- On March 29, 2024, Christopher Stagno, SVP, Interim CFO & CAO of Aspen Technology, Inc., had 103 shares of common stock withheld by the company to satisfy minimum statutory tax withholding requirements.
- The shares were withheld at a price of $207.91 per share.
- Following the transaction, Stagno beneficially owns 5,560 shares of Aspen Technology, Inc. common stock.

Industry Context
Form 4 filings are a routine part of the US financial market, providing transparency into the transactions of company insiders. This filing indicates a standard tax withholding procedure related to stock-based compensation.
